Princeton's WordNet3.1 / 8 votes

  1. proctor, monitornoun

    someone who supervises (an examination)

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, monitor, reminder, monitoring device

  2. admonisher, monitor, remindernoun

    someone who gives a warning so that a mistake can be avoided

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, monitor, reminder, monitoring device

  3. Monitornoun

    an ironclad vessel built by Federal forces to do battle with the Merrimac

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, reminder, monitoring device

  4. monitor, monitoring devicenoun

    display produced by a device that takes signals and displays them on a television screen or a computer monitor

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, monitor, reminder, monitoring device

  5. monitornoun

    electronic equipment that is used to check the quality or content of electronic transmissions

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, reminder, monitoring device

  6. monitornoun

    a piece of electronic equipment that keeps track of the operation of a system continuously and warns of trouble

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, reminder, monitoring device

  7. monitor, monitor lizard, varanverb

    any of various large tropical carnivorous lizards of Africa and Asia and Australia; fabled to warn of crocodiles

    Synonyms:
    proctor, monitor lizard, varan, admonisher, monitor, reminder, monitoring device

  8. monitor, superviseverb

    keep tabs on; keep an eye on; keep under surveillance

    "we are monitoring the air quality"; "the police monitor the suspect's moves"

    Synonyms:
    manage, superintend, supervise, oversee, monitor

  9. monitorverb

    check, track, or observe by means of a receiver

    Synonyms:
    supervise
